Three of the last 4 years I have come down to Park City in October for some altitude and dry sunny weather, hopefully returning to skiing in Alaska in mid-October. After staying home last fall I figured I needed to come back down. After training in one place for the past 15 years a change of scene can be golden. I started coming down in the fall of 2004 when the US Ski Team had open camps here before they moved back to Lake Placid. That year I decided this place was amazing in the fall. Good weather, long paved climbs, great single track running, and a rollerski track to boot. 

So this year I am back and rolling solo for two weeks on my last pre fatherhood trip. It is a little different not having a coach or consistent training partner with me but a little solitude suits me well. Train, sleep, train, watch the playoffs, repeat. Not a bad life.
